I have no experience with UA2/UA5, so we have to go to paper.

Shanling UA2
Portable USB DAC/AMP

- Advanced model of UA line
- Interchangeable cables, using USB-C connector
- Special mode offering compatibility with Nintendo Switch
- 3.5mm Single ended & 2.5mm Balanced output
- ESS ES9038Q2M DAC & Ricore RT6863 amplifier
- Up to 195mW@32 output power
- Hi-Res support up to PCM 32/768 and DSD512
- Advanced settings available in companion app


Shanling UA3
Portable USB DAC/AMP

Input 1x USB-C
Outputs-Single-ended Jack 3.5mm,1x Balanced Jack 4.4mm
DAC Chip-AKM AK4493SEQ DAC
Amplification chip-Dual Ricore RT6963
Output power-Up to 211mW @ 32 Ohm
Supported sampling rates-PCM up to 32bit 768kHz-DSD up to DSD512
OS Compatibility-Android-Windows-Mac-iOS
UAC Support -UAC 2.0,UAC 1.0
